"Is There a Keil C lib help somewhere?" In uVision, just click on the name of a library function in your code - eg, printf - then press F1 and you'll get the help on that function. The same information is also in the printed manual, which is also installed in PDF electronic format & accessible via the 'Books' window. "Thirdly..."
